Transaction 66cb23382c5a059b65b4d5434996651bf92ad062a0b3088d948e4327e6f9064a
1 Input
1 Output
-
66cb23382c5a059b65b4d5434996651bf92ad062a0b3088d948e4327e6f9064a:0
- value
- 5828323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34771be8d315240be260823ae2ee2610b1eec3f5 OP_EQUAL
- address
- 36URkMmLrRhNo74qWE1zmp7RxLiuSCeeKb